First, let’s consider heart health. Heart disease remains one of the leading causes of death globally, making proactive measures crucial. Certain herbal teas contribute to cardiovascular health by helping to lower cholesterol, reduce blood pressure, and support overall heart function. One of the standout choices is hibiscus tea, known for its ability to lower both systolic and diastolic blood pressure. This tea is rich in antioxidants, specifically anthocyanins, which can reduce inflammation and oxidative stress, contributing to a healthier heart.

Another excellent option is green tea, which is packed with catechins, a type of antioxidant believed to promote heart health by improving blood lipid profiles. Drinking green tea has been associated with lower risks of heart disease and stroke, making it a popular choice among health enthusiasts. If you prefer a more floral flavor, consider rose tea, which is not only delightful but may also help improve circulation and support heart health.

Now, let’s shift our focus to weight management. Some herbal teas can aid in creating an overall strategy for weight loss by boosting metabolism, reducing appetite, or increasing fat oxidation. Peppermint tea is an appealing choice; its refreshing flavor can help to suppress appetite and promote a feeling of fullness. Additionally, the aroma of peppermint has been found to curb cravings, making it a fantastic ally for those on a weight management journey.

Ginger tea is another powerful contender in this category. Ginger is known for its thermogenic properties, which can help boost metabolism and enhance fat burning. Moreover, ginger has been associated with reduced hunger levels, making it easier to stick to a healthy eating plan. It also supports digestion, ensuring that your body efficiently processes the nutrients from your food.
